Pub Owners’ Perspective
Pub owners have differing opinions on whether to allow vaping in their establishments. Some may believe that allowing vapers to use e-cigarettes in their pubs can attract a broader customer base, including those who are interested in alternative smoking methods. Others may be concerned about the potential health risks associated with vaping and prefer to maintain a smoke-free environment.
Furthermore, pub owners may also consider the potential impact on non-vapers. Some patrons may be uncomfortable with the presence of vapor in the air, which can lead to a decline in their patronage. As a result, some pubs have chosen to implement a “vape-free” policy to cater to the preferences of all their customers.
Vaper’s Experiences
Vapers themselves have varying experiences when it comes to using e-cigarettes in pubs. Some have reported that they are allowed to vape in certain pubs, while others have faced restrictions or outright bans. Those who are able to vape in pubs often appreciate the convenience and the fact that it allows them to enjoy their preferred activity without the need to step outside.
However, there are also vapers who have encountered negative reactions from pub staff or other patrons. This can lead to uncomfortable situations and a reluctance to use e-cigarettes in public places like pubs.
